We left after the last hymn at 8.0. We got to church at 6.45 at the First Lesson. […] O[rgan]. – In an organ chamber, nearly unseen. H[ymns]. – S.P.C.K., old Edition! There was a voluntary before the last verse! C[hoir]. – Sixteen boys (badly behaved) and three young men; very ordinary singing indeed. [The congregation numbered] 30 – Adults only! There were a good number of children. Clearly, it is a Low Church failure. […] M[iscellaneous]. – There is little life and no energy. |
